Tex. Water Code § 61.151

AUTHORITY TO OPERATE AND DEVELOP PORT FACILITIES

Acts 1971, 62nd Leg., p. 110, ch. 58, Sec. 1, eff

(a) A district created for the development of deep-water navigation which includes a city with a population of more than 100,000, according to the last preceding federal census, may operate and develop ports and waterways inside the district and extending to the Gulf of Mexico.

(b) The district may acquire, purchase, take over, construct, maintain, operate, develop, and regulate wharves, docks, warehouses, grain elevators, bunkering facilities, belt railroads, floating plants, lighterage, land, towing facilities, and other facilities or aids incident to or necessary to the operation or development of ports and waterways.
